Just a heads up for those of you recently or about to upgrade to Domino 7.  With the introduction of the new RnRMgr task to help manage Rooms and Resources, I've discovered an interesting dilemma that can occur.

The RnRMgr task requires that the busytime.nsf exist.  If you have a habit during maintenance of deleting busytime.nsf and letting it rebuild, you will probably notice sometimes the RnRMgr tasks errors our and fails to load.  The reason is because when the busytime.nsf does not exist, the Sched task must first create the busytime.nsf.  If the RnRMgr loads to fast or prior to the Sched task, it will fail because the busytime.nsf does not exist.

This is working by design according to Lotus Development.  The only work around so far that has been verified by both Lotus Support and a small handful of customers is to modify the ServerTasks= line of the notes.ini and place the Sched task first and the RnRMgr last so it allows the Sched task to load first and recreate the busytime.nsf just before the RnRMgr task loads last.
